Asymtek Offers Tips for Improving Manufacturing Processes in Dispensing and Conformal Coating at APEX 2008 Booth #511

Carlsbad, CA –March 26, 2008 –Asymtek, a Nordson company (NASDAQ: NDSN) and leader in dispensing, coating, and jetting technologies, will feature in-booth presentations about conformal coating and scalable dispensing solutions at APEX 2008, held at the Mandalay Bay in Las Vegas, NV from April 1-3, 2008 in booth #511. The presentations will offer tips for improving manufacturing processes and total cost of ownership.

The dispensing presentation features Asymtek’s new Spectrum™ S-920 Series of scalable dispensing platforms that adapt to the needs and requirements of high-volume microelectronics manufacturing and printed circuit board assembly such as corner bonding, flip chip, and CSP underfill. The system can be configured with single or dual lanes, and one, two, or three heat stations depending on capacity, process control, and footprint requirements. Its slim system footprint of 600 x 1321mm (23.6 x 52.0 in.) maximizes floor space utilization and lowers cost of ownership. Innovative to the S-920N are a Rapid Response Heater ä system and Controlled Process Heat (CpH ä ) function as well as multiple systems supporting closed-loop dispensing process control.

The conformal coating presentation features Asymtek’s SL-940E Conformal Coating System with integrated closed-loop process controls that deliver the highest quality and productivity for automated coating processes at a low cost-of-ownership.  Up to 30% faster throughput comes from the 750mm/second coating speed and 1g peak acceleration. A high-accuracy robot and proprietary jetting and coating technologies produce excellent edge definition.  Traceability and datalogs for critical parameters, including fluid and air pressures, fan-width control, fluid temperatures, and flow rates, are set and monitored through software-controlled regulators.  Vision and pattern recognition systems make programming easy.  The system accommodates multiple board arrays and large substrates to 500mm.

About Asymtek

Asymtek® , a world leader in automated fluid dispensing, conformal coating, and jetting technologies, designs and manufactures a full line of dispensing and coating systems, supported by a global applications and service network. Recognized for its innovative equipment and excellent service, Asymtek continues to offer advanced applications for a range of industries. These include semiconductor packaging, printed circuit board assembly, LEDs, flat panel display assembly, automotive, medical/biotech product assembly, fuel cell, photovoltaic, and other precision assembly processes. Founded in 1983 and acquired in 1996 as a subsidiary of Nordson Corporation (Nasdaq:NDSN), Asymtek is an ISO 9001:2000 certified company. Asymtek has received numerous awards including Intel’s prestigious Supplier Continuous Quality Improvement award for four years in a row: 2003, 2004, 2005, and 2006. About Nordson

Nordson Corporation is one of the world’s leading producers of precision dispensing equipment that applies adhesives, sealants, and coatings to a broad range of consumer and industrial products during manufacturing operations. The company also manufactures equipment used in the testing and inspection of electronic components as well as technology-based systems for curing and surface treatment processes. Headquartered in Westlake, Ohio, Nordson has more than 4,000 employees worldwide, and direct operations and sales support offices in 30 countries.
